## Approvals: TideGlance Widget

Changes to the TideGlance tide-table widget require one approval before release. Data feed swaps and timezone logic edits additionally need a staging soak of 24 hours. Minor copy changes are exempt. Keep the harbor offset table under version control. Final approval for all TideGlance releases is granted by the person named below.

account owner for hahig-fahag: Pelael Istax Novys

# Break-Glass Access — InvoForge Renderer

Plugin authors normally interact with the InvoForge PDF renderer through the sandboxed plugin API only. Break-glass access exists solely for incidents where a malformed plugin corrupts the render queue and the sandbox cannot be reached. Request approval from the on-call steward first; all break-glass sessions are logged and reviewed within 24 hours. Once approval is granted, unlock the emergency console using the recovery passphrase that appears immediately below.

recovery phrase for yawif-hahif: druys-kelius-ralax-raliel

## SquatHound Scanner API

SquatHound checks package names against our internal registry for typo-squatting lookalikes — think swapped letters, sneaky hyphens, homoglyphs, the usual tricks. Plugin authors can POST a candidate name to /scan and get back a risk score plus the nearest legitimate matches. Scores above 0.8 should block publishing; between 0.5 and 0.8, prompt the user. Results are cached for an hour. To call the sandbox endpoint, authenticate with this key:

app token of fajop-fahif = qvz4-AnML